Charlene Spight

July 31, 1956 ~ October 28, 2017 (age 61) 61 Years Old

Charlene Spight, a resident of Ripley, MS, was born on July 31, 1956 in Ripley, MS to Helen and Nathaniel Spight. She departed this earth on Saturday, October 28, 2017 at Baptist East Memorial Hospital in Memphis, TN.

She was a member of St. Paul United Methodist Church of Ripley, MS. In 1974, Charlene pursued an Accounting Degree from Jackson State University. Charlene worked at BiltRite Corporation for almost 30 years as a Line Inspector. During her time there she made numerous friends. Her favorite gathering with her co-workers was the company’s annual fish fry. She enjoyed sitting under the only shade tree within walking distance of her car and reminiscing with friends. Later in life, she transitioned to a career as a corrections officer for a private prison in Holly Springs, MS. She always said that monitoring inmates was like being in charge of a pre-school.

Charlene loved and cherished books. She enjoyed jigsaw puzzles, binge watching T.V., and a good meal. She also had a fondness for plants and flowers. Whenever she received a plant for Mother’s Day, she would begin to count the days until the plant realized she didn’t have a “green thumb.”

Charlene wasn’t the adventurous type, but she had a passion for road trips. She always told her daughter, “I’m just along for the ride.” Those road trips took her to speed boating along Lake Michigan, hopping trains from D.C. to Manhattan, exploring the Biltmore Estate and on several occasions being mistaken for a local by transits in New Orleans and Savannah, G.A.

She leaves to honor her sense of adventure: her daughter and best friend, Tiffany Spight of Cordova, TN; one brother, Lonnie (Marva Jean) Spight of St. Louis, MO; two sisters, Peggy Spight and Zelma (Frederick) Spears of Ripley, MS; one aunt, Willie Mae Hughey of Ripley, MS; three uncles: Tommy Hughey of Shannon, MS, George Spight of Detroit, MI, and Tommy Lee Spight of Aurora, IL; and a host of nieces and nephews.

She is preceded in death by her sister, Manie Louise Spight and her parents, Helen and Nathaniel Spight.
